May 6, 2013

# Backfill data without reprocessing archives after PI 2012 upgrade

I want to leverage the new feature of PI 2012 that allows for backfilling data without reprocessing archives.  We are currently running PI 2010 and will be upgrading to PI 2012.  The archives are version 8.  Will the upgrade automatically upgrade the version of the existing archives to make them backfill-friendly?

Hello Rebekah,

Yes, when you start the service PI Archive Subsystem (version 3.4.390.16), it will upgrade your archives from version 8 to 9. The version 9 of the archives is backfill-friendly. Version 8 is related to the PI Server 3.4.380.x and PI Server 2010. To complete my answer, the version of the new archives created on PI Server 2012 will be 10.

Just an FYI, we were able to move archives between 2010 and 2012 by rolling back the version number after backfilling in 2012 (our client was not upgrading).  We wanted to take advantage of the 2012 features so did the work with it.  After finishing, we rolled back the version from 10 to 8, it work like a charm.  Here is an example script:

cd "c:\program files\pi\adm"

pidiag -ahd "D:\@ProcessData\CurrentArchiveProcessing\piarchjul-aug2010d"